Web6. jan 2024 · That’s because oak is one of the most common wood flooring types in the US. And with its Janka rating around 1300 (White Oak rates at 1360 while Red Oak rates at 1290 ), it’s basically the middle ground when it comes to hardness. That doesn’t mean it’s weak, though. Oak is the industry standard because it’s durable enough for anything! WebJanka Hardness Scale. The Janka Hardness Scale is a way to rank a wood’s durability to scratches, dents, and wear. It’s used in the flooring industry to compare types of hardwoods for practicality and workability. The higher a wood’s Janka rating the more durable it’s considered. Other options available include our textured choices: Saw … candy crush keeps taking my saved livesWebOn the Janka hardness scale -- a scale that ranks wood for hardness, hickory is the hardest of all domestic hardwoods, ranking at 1,820. Hard maple ranks 1,450, while red oak ranks 1,290. Poplar ranks 540 on the low end of the scale.
